Website design By BotEap.com1 – Restart your console

Website design By BotEap.comThe most common cause of the flashing green PS3 light is that your PS3 has encountered a temporary software problem. When this happens, the system hangs and prevents the user from controlling the console. A simple solution to this problem is to press the power button to turn off the PS3. Hold down the power button for 10 seconds to allow it to update. Now wait 20 minutes to allow the system to cool down as this issue may have been caused by overheating. Now turn on your PS3. Most users do not encounter any problems after following this procedure. If your PS3 is fixed by following this procedure, then enjoy playing with your friends.

Website design By BotEap.com2 – Check your cables

Website design By BotEap.comIf the method mentioned above does not solve your problem and you are still having problems with the flashing green light on your PS3, then you should check the cables to see if they are connected correctly or not. Sometimes PS3 flashes a green light just because of a loose connection. If this is the case, you will get rid of this problem permanently.

Website design By BotEap.com3 – Check for any damage

Website design By BotEap.comIf your PS3 is still flashing that green light and the above two methods have been unsuccessful, there may be something serious wrong with your cables. The best way to check this is to unplug all cables except the power cable. Now check if any of the cables are damaged or not. If you find any damaged cables, replace them. Now reconnect all cables properly. Make sure all cables are properly connected to the ports. Now turn on your PS3 and check if the problem is gone or not. If your PS3 still has that blinking green light, there may be internal damage to some of your cables. Borrow another cable from your friend and plug it into your PS3. Through proper trial and error, you will find which of your cables is causing problems. Replace that cable and be free from this nasty green light error.

Website design By BotEap.com4 – Disconnect the hard drive

Website design By BotEap.comIf you still have the problem after using all the methods mentioned above, you will need to unplug the hard drive. There may be a memory problem. Take the hard drive out for at least 10 minutes to allow the hard drive to cycle its memory. This usually resets the memory and fixes the green light issue. After waiting 10 minutes, reconnect the hard drive to the console and restart your PS3. By following this method, you will surely be able to get rid of the green light error.
